The funeral service for the late Timesman and former Vice-Chancellor, Adeleke University, Ede, Professor Samuel Ekundayo Alao better known as Dayo Alao held at his hometown, Oke-Oyi, near Ilorin, Kwara State, Thursday morning.
Royalty, top media personalities, community leaders, and academia were fully represented at the open-air service.
In attendance were, among many others, the Eesa of Omuaran and former acting Managing Director of the News Agency of Nigeria (NAN), Chief Jide Adebayo and his wife, Ifedun as well as the former Chief Librarian of the Daily Times, Aare Olatunji Okegbola.
